Community college baseball: Pirates win two

Share via

SAN DIEGO - The Orange Coast College baseball teams picked up wins

over San Diego Mesa, 17-5, and host Southwestern, 10-6, at the Apache

Classic Sunday.

Against Mesa, starter Scott Beerer (2-0) struck out 11 and walked one in seven innings to lead the Pirates on the mound. He also pitched in

with a home run.

Jeremy Lahmann (four RBIs) and Ryan Marcos also homered for the

Pirates (7-1).

OCC put the game away with eight runs in the ninth inning.

Against Southwestern, the Pirates took a 3-1 lead, but pulled away for

good with seven runs in the sixth.
